The Change Communications Manager plays a key role in the successful delivery of our strategic transformation portfolio. This is a unique opportunity to work at the heart of a complex, high-profile programme that is redefining how we serve our customers, embedding agility into our operations, and building the digital capability needed for the future of SSE. You'll work with experienced delivery teams and key stakeholders across our business, managing our change communications and engagement methodology to ensure change lands effectively in the business.

Accountabilities:

  • Owning and managing a strategic change communication plan.
  • Developing engaging communications by working closely with stakeholders in the change programme and within the operational teams.
  • Developing employee engagement methods that fit with both office based and field based colleagues.
  • Managing communication channels to various audience groups both local to the change and across the entire organisation.
  • Maintaining and updating the communication and engagement plan and reporting on progress.

Qualifications:

  • Strong change communication background and experience.
  • Experience of working with both office and field based teams - with a desire to interact across different locations and different working environments.
  • Excellent written and verbal skills with the ability to turn complex information into simple, easily understandable language.
  • Strong stakeholder management skills and the ability to work across multiple teams in a fast paced environment.
  • The ability to adjust and react to a changing environ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at SSE PLC

Know Your Change Communication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your change communication strategies. Understand how to create impactful communication plans and engage with different stakeholders. Be ready to discuss your past experiences and how they relate to the role.

Tailor Your Examples

When discussing your experience, tailor your examples to show how you've worked with both office and field-based teams. Highlight specific instances where your communication made a difference in a change initiative, especially in fast-paced environments.

Showcase Your Stakeholder Skills

Prepare to talk about your stakeholder management skills. Think of examples where you successfully navigated complex relationships and ensured everyone was on board with the changes. This will demonstrate your ability to work across multiple teams.

Be Ready for Flexibility

Since the role involves adapting to a changing environment, be prepared to discuss how you've handled unexpected challenges in the past. Show that you can think on your feet and adjust your communication strategies as needed.
